Output 8dc2c24b6b382e26607875b99d4616d3316541db5cd91d848b40bce66641b25b:0

value
27925436
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0f8b05e2bd408df01284189efd2043a7ed841bdf OP_EQUALVERIFY OP_CHECKSIG
address
12RBgN8DamVKP44xMVqUeRVKyVR3qLpAEe
transaction
8dc2c24b6b382e26607875b99d4616d3316541db5cd91d848b40bce66641b25b
spent
true